dc.description.abstractHarmonology is a religion that exists and, by all known accounts, has existed for eternity, regardless of size or form because, embedded within all histories both present and future, including oral, literary, metaliterary, actual, and semi-actual accounts, is the study of harmony. Although steeped in mystery and confounded by a ubiquitously encompassing prophecy, there is much to gleaned from harmonological teachings, which are thought themselves to be the literary paramount of what was, what is, and what will be; the truth which connects the future histories and historical futures. What You are about to read is a semi-complete compilation of the canonical legends, myths, stories, narratives, vignettes, doctrines, bylaws, edicts, inscriptions, descriptions, translations, commentaries, theses, manuscripts, instructions, schematics, incantations, enchantments, recipes, and addendums henceforth published posthumously by professor of harmonology, Dr. Allan Conroy. It is by the decree of the late professor that this text, written long after his death pertaining to events which happened long before he was ever born, is verifiably the study of harmony which will have already been posited as the true and only path that might lead one to godly ascendance. In theory, the realm of godhood and unification with the essential totality of what we so myopically perceive as the universe is in front of You now. So, it is as it has always been.en_US
